On July 30, 2026, Xiaomi released the Kunlun Technology Architecture and two extended-range SUVs under the Pengcheng series. The models are positioned as large seven-seat extended-range SUVs, with an entry price lower than that of previous comparable models. After the launch, Xiaomi did not disclose pre-order numbers, only saying that the physical cars have entered showrooms in more than 100 cities. In the first half of 2026, the penetration rate of China's new-energy vehicle market reached 56.9%. As of the same period, the total number of charging piles nationwide exceeded 23 million. In June 2026, sales of extended-range models fell 25.2% year on year, with their market share shrinking to 6.4%. An extended-range vehicle is an electric vehicle equipped with a small petrol engine that generates electricity to supplement range when power is low. Li Auto previously entered the high-end market through extended-range technology, but has recently shifted towards a pure-electric product line. BYD and other manufacturers have raised the pure-electric range of plug-in hybrid models to more than 200 kilometres. Xiaomi's Pengcheng series emphasises 'intelligent adaptable large space', but detailed technical specifications have not been disclosed. The launch of the series comes amid a tightening of the new-energy vehicle purchase tax exemption policy and the accelerated rollout of ultra-fast charging networks.
